
Madhuri Dixit is elegance personified. While she can make any outfit look good, Madhuri and Indian wear are a match made in fashion heaven. Proving this yet again, the actress rocked her most recent ethnic look in a stunning Amit Aggarwal lehenga. Sharing the photo on Instagram, the actress wrote, "Pretty in Pink." The stunning peach and pink creation had silver metallic geometric patterns that ran through the length of the lehenga. While the blouse also featured the same metallic motifs, what was interesting was the detail on one sleeve. The corded hand-embroidered blouse came with a rose gold metallic leaf detail that added an ethereal appeal to the ensemble. Madhuri paired it with a pink and light grey dupatta to match the silver and pinkish hues of the outfit.

She opted for a diamond necklace with pink sapphire and matching earnings. She complemented it with a matching ring and a bangle on one hand. For her makeup, the actress went with deep pink lipstick and softened eyes. Madhuri tied her tresses in a low messy bun way.
So next time, you want to match an outfit with your jewellery and makeup without going overboard, take a cue from Madhuri Dixit.
The actress, who wore the ensemble for the shoot of her dance reality show Dance Deewane 3, has been constantly hitting it out with her glamorous yet elegant looks.
A few days ago, Madhuri made heads turn in a mustard gharara set by designer Tamanna Punjabi Kapoor. Madhuri embraced the delicate floral mirror, gota and resham work with open arms. Her sleek pulled back hair was just perfect with the net dupatta. She paired the strappy kurta with a statement choker. The uncut diamonds and emerald necklace came with matching jhumkas.
And, before that, it was this creation that had our heart. The pistachio green lehenga was covered in intricate thread work. Madhuri Dixit completed the look with a diamond choker. Along with this, she wore matching earrings, a cocktail ring and some delicate hair accessories. The simple makeup look with pink-nude lips, dewy blush and barely-kohled eyes brought out Madhuri's natural beauty.
